Raspberry Truffles

Delightful Raspberry Truffles with a magical blend of dark chocolate and fresh raspberries.
Prep Time: 15 minutes
Cook Time: 15 minutes
Chilling Time: 1 hour
Total Time: 1 hour 30 minutes

Servings: 12 truffles
Calories: 120kcal

Equipment

  • heatproof bowl
  • saucepan
  • Refrigerator

Ingredients

Truffle Mixture

  • 200 g dark chocolate Choose high-quality chocolate for a richer flavor profile.
  • 100 g fresh raspberries Fresh raspberries offer a burst of tartness that complements the chocolate beautifully.
  • 50 g cream Use heavy cream for a silky texture in your truffles.
  • 50 g butter This adds a lovely buttery richness that helps create smooth, melt-in-your-mouth truffles.

Dusting

  • cocoa powder Opt for unsweetened cocoa powder to balance the sweetness of the truffles perfectly.

Instructions

Preparation

  • Melt the Chocolate: Begin by breaking the dark chocolate into small pieces and placing it in a heatproof bowl over a saucepan of simmering water. Stir gently until it's melted and silky smooth.
  • Mash the Raspberries: While the chocolate is melting, take your fresh raspberries and gently mash them in a separate bowl.
  • Combine Cream and Butter: Once the chocolate is melted, take it off the heat and mix in the cream and butter. Stir until well combined.
  • Add the Raspberries: Carefully fold the mashed raspberries into the chocolate mixture.
  • Chill the Mixture: Transfer the chocolate-raspberry mixture to the refrigerator and let it chill for about 1 hour.
  • Form the Truffles: Using a spoon or melon baller, scoop out small portions of the chilled mixture and roll them into balls with your hands.
  • Dust with Cocoa Powder: Gently roll each truffle in cocoa powder until they are completely coated.
  • Chill Before Serving: Place your coated truffles in the refrigerator for an additional chill before serving.

Notes

Optional: Garnish with a sprinkle of sea salt for a touch of added flavor.
